The work function of metals is in the range of 2 eV to 5 eV. Find which of the following wavelength of light cannot be used for photoelectric effect? (Consider, planck constant=4×10⁻¹⁵ eVs, velocity of light =3×10⁸ ms⁻¹)

Options

(a) 510 nm
(b) 650 nm
(c) 400 nm
(d) 570 nm

Correct Answer:

650 nm
